Engine will not idle properly
• Motor angle excessive.
• Spark plugs damaged or incorrect. Refer to Engine Specifications.
• Fuel system contaminated with water or dirt.
• Carburetor mixture out of adjustment.
• Fuel/oil mixture incorrect.
Engine loses power
• Spark plugs damaged or incorrect. Refer to Engine Specifications.
• Fuel filter obstructed.
• Fuel system contaminated with water or dirt.
• Water intakes obstructed and cooling system not operating correctly. Refer to Engine Overheating.
